Re: [xl7] Using the mp-7 to sequence battery

2008-07-11 by Mauricio Balma

MIDI channel: EXT or BOTH
 
MIDI OUT:  A if connected to A, B if connected to B
 
TRANSMIT KEYBOARD:  ON 
 
Those are the necesary settings to transmit note information.  If this doesn't work, problems are located on the other device
